Re: Get rich quick?
I'm not going to flame anyone for stupid questions, but here's a stupid question in return. What makes you think this is not a scam? It looks like absolutely every other "Make Money Fast" website out there which promises that money will rain down on you while you sleep. And they are selling you a kit on how to do it. It's like selling someone a handful of magic beans, isn't it?
Here's my assessment: it's the same old pyramid all over again. You buy the magic Make Money Fast kit for X dollars, and it contains instructions on how you should make money by selling the Make Money Fast kit to other people for X dollars. Easy Chair Millionare equals Illegal Pyramid Scam, so far as I can tell. But what of all that Google AdSense income? Well gosh, I think he's lying about it. You know why I think that? No, not just because he's engaged in a pyramid scam, although that's a pretty good reason to suspect someone might be dishonest. What really sets off my alarm bells in this case is that he tells us he's only got this one website -- and yet where are the ads? You don't get piles of AdSense cash without ads to click on. Do you think he's trying to scam us? Flashy graphics... look how rich I am... you can be like this too if you send me money... yep -- I'm betting "scam" on this one.
